What size fryer do I need if the turkey weighs 20 pounds?

The following guide will help you select the appropriate size of pot: 26-quart capacity: ideal for cooking a turkey weighing between 12 and 14 pounds. 34-quart capacity: ideal for cooking a turkey weighing between 14 and 20 pounds. 40-quart capacity is recommended for turkeys weighing more than 20 pounds.

A 20-pound turkey can it be deep-fried?

How long do you deep fry a turkey that weighs 20 pounds? Given that turkeys should be deep-fried for 3 1/2 to 4 minutes per pound, cooking a turkey that weighs 20 pounds will take between 1 hour and 10 minutes and 1 hour and 20 minutes.

For a 20-pound turkey to be deep-fried, how much oil will I need?

Use 4 1/2 to 5 gallons of oil for turkeys that are of a medium size, weighing between 12 and 14 pounds. Use 5 to 6 gallons of oil for bigger turkeys weighing up to 22 pounds each.

Which fryer size is required for a turkey?

Capacity. The capacity of a turkey fryer is generally determined by how many quarts it is able to hold, with the typical range falling anywhere between 24 and 44 quarts. A turkey of an average size may be accommodated in fryers with a capacity of at least 28 to 30 quarts. The capacity of a fryer is often indicated in pounds, which indicates the maximum weight of an animal that it can accommodate.

When you fry a turkey, can you reuse the oil?

A.: If the oil used to deep-fried a turkey was correctly preserved, then you can use it again to fry another turkey. After the oil has been used for frying, the National Turkey Federation recommends straining it, putting it through a filter, and letting it cool. After that, place it in a container with a lid, and either place it in the refrigerator or the freezer to prevent it from going bad.

How should peanut oil be filtered after frying a turkey?

Filter your oil after usage

Once the oil has been allowed to cool overnight in a closed saucepan, drain it using a fine strainer, and then filter it using fine cheesecloth or a coffee filter. Filtration is especially necessary in cases where spices or breading have been applied on the turkey that has been fried.

What should you do with leftover deep-fried oil?

Once it has reached room temperature, strain it using a muslin cloth, paper coffee filter, or kitchen roll before pouring it into a jar or bottle made of glass that can be sealed. Mark the jar with the date that you used it for deep frying, the purpose it served, and the date that it was at its peak quality. Keep your oil in a cool, dark area, and make sure to use it within a month’s time.

Does bad peanut oil exist?

A.: Peanut oil has a shelf life of one year if it has not been opened. The product’s shelf life is reduced to about six months once it has been opened. Whether or not the peanut oil has been opened, it should be kept in a cold and dark area. The product’s shelf life can be extended by a few months if it is stored in the refrigerator after it has been opened.

Does frying oil expire?

Even while they won’t develop mold or begin to decay, cooking oils will nevertheless get rancid over time. The rancidity of cooking oil is the clearest indication that the oil has gone bad. Oil that has gone rancid will have a strong odor that is unpleasant. Before using any oil, you should always test it to see if it has become rancid.

Fry a turkey at 325 degrees or 350 degrees?

Raise the temperature of the oil in the pot to at least 375 degrees Fahrenheit, making sure there is enough space in the pot to accommodate the turkey without it spilling over. The temperature will drop when the turkey is placed in the oven, and you will want to maintain it at 325 degrees Fahrenheit throughout the cooking process.
